summaryrefslogtreecommitdiffhomepage
diff options
context:
space:
mode:
authorAiden Cline <[email protected]>2025-10-28 10:22:53 -0500
committerAiden Cline <[email protected]>2025-10-28 10:23:04 -0500
commit643c22d21fb438236ed9e218f085aad0c73ca8c1 (patch)
tree95b0888de532e301ead6045c1553334859d3245b
parent74acd08eadf4d6078ad0b8aa2da3fd42eed5cb49 (diff)
downloadopencode-643c22d21fb438236ed9e218f085aad0c73ca8c1.tar.gz
opencode-643c22d21fb438236ed9e218f085aad0c73ca8c1.zip
add catch for mcp tool execution
-rw-r--r--packages/opencode/src/session/prompt.ts2
1 files changed, 1 insertions, 1 deletions
diff --git a/packages/opencode/src/session/prompt.ts b/packages/opencode/src/session/prompt.ts
index d27dc24bc..adaa79f31 100644
--- a/packages/opencode/src/session/prompt.ts
+++ b/packages/opencode/src/session/prompt.ts
@@ -582,7 +582,7 @@ export namespace SessionPrompt {
args,
},
)
- const result = await execute(args, opts).catch((err) => {
+ const result = await execute(args, opts).catch((err: unknown) => {
log.error("Error executing tool", { error: err, tool: key })
return {
content: [